## Authentication

Lintwren, our documentation linter, checks every docs PR against the style rules maintained by the Prose Standards group at Harkvale Systems. To run it locally, you'll need credentials for the internal rules registry, since the ruleset isn't bundled with the CLI. The linter fetches rules at startup and caches them for 24 hours. Contractors get a scoped key that allows read-only registry access; it won't work for rule publishing. Export it as an environment variable before your first run. Your key for the registry is below.

app token of tagug-hahaf = kto2_9v

# Build Provenance — Idempotency Key Service

Quick primer for on-call: the Tollhenge retry layer stamps every payment attempt with an idempotency key minted at build time plus a per-request nonce, so duplicate charges can't sneak through even if the gateway flaps. Each deployed artifact records which key-derivation version it shipped with — check that before blaming the ledger. Builds come off the sealed pipeline only, no hotfixes by hand. The active build's token is listed right below.

session token of yahap-fafop = htk9_f6aa94135

REAPER_STALE_DAYS controls the age threshold (default 90), and REAPER_DRY_RUN should remain true until the allowlist in protected_branches.yml has been reviewed. For a security review, note that the bot requires only delete permissions on branches — no write access to default branches — and that all deletions are logged to an append-only audit stream. The bot authenticates to the repository host with a token stored in the environment. That token goes on the next line.

sealed setting: LEDGER_TOKEN20=6148d35bbb480b0ab79e